Ti3Ni is an intermetallic compound in the titanium-nickel system, representing a distinct phase in the Ti-Ni binary alloy family. While less common than equiatomic NiTi shape-memory alloys, Ti3Ni is primarily of research interest for understanding phase stability and mechanical behavior in the Ti-Ni system, with potential applications in high-temperature structural components where intermetallic strengthening and low density are advantageous. This material is notable for its use in fundamental materials science studies of phase transformations and as a reference compound for optimizing commercial Ti-Ni alloy compositions.
